Position: DevSecOps Engineer (TS/SCI Clearance Required with agreement to obtain CI Poly)

Dev Sec Ops  Engineer (TS/SCI Clearance Required with agreement to obtain CI Poly)


*** Active TS clearance required; must be eligible for CI Polygraph. Applicants without an active TS clearance will not be considered.. ***

North Point Technology is looking to hire a Dev Sec Ops  Engineer to manage application deployments and maintain the CI/CD pipelines and cloud infrastructure that keep mission systems running. The qualified candidate must have an active TS/SCI security clearance and will operate in a DoD/IC (NGA) environment, owning deployments across multiple environments, shepherding changes through formal approval gates, and maintaining a strong security and compliance posture.

The ideal candidate pairs hands‑on AWS and containerization skills with a disciplined approach to change management and release reliability.

Responsibilities:

This position centers on managing application deployments across multiple environments, including deploying code updates, troubleshooting deployment failures, and executing environment‑specific configurations. The engineer will own the Change Management (CHG) process for production deployments - preparing and submitting change requests, shepherding them through ISO, TESR, and Outage Board approval gates, and coordinating deployment windows with stakeholders. Additional duties include maintaining the security and compliance posture by managing XACTA documentation, ensuring TESR approval requirements are met, and enforcing enterprise log retention policies aligned with National Security Systems (NSS) requirements.

Day to day, the engineer will operate and maintain the CI/CD pipelines and supporting infrastructure, including Git Lab CI configurations.

Required Skills/

Experience::

  • Dev Sec Ops  or Site Reliability Engineering experience in a cloud environment (AWS preferred)
  • Hands‑on CI/CD pipeline management (Git Lab CI preferred)
  • Containerized deployments using ECS, Docker, and container orchestration
  • AWS infrastructure services such as Lambda, RDS, VPC, Cloud Watch, SSM Parameter Store, and S3
  • Change management and security accreditation processes in a DoD/IC environment (CHG submissions, RMF, XACTA)
  • Infrastructure as Code (IaC) principles and rollback procedures

Preferred Skills/

Experience:

  • EKS (Kubernetes) migrations or hybrid ECS/EKS environments
  • NGA enterprise requirements for National Security Systems (NSS), including log retention and compliance standards
  • Node.js and Type Script ecosystem (Lambda runtimes, dependency management, and layer packaging)
  • AWS certifications such as Solutions Architect, Dev Ops Engineer, or Security Specialty

Qualifications:

  • Active Top Secret/SCI security clearance
